Royalty-free licenses provide broad permits for employing creative assets without ongoing fees. This expedites the process, making it ideal for projects requiring frequent deployment. Conversely, rights-managed licenses offer more governance over how an asset is used. These agreements often involve discussion and may specify usage limits, geographic restrictions, or specific applications.

  • Royalty-free licenses grant perpetual rights to use assets for a one-time fee, offering flexibility and affordability.
  • Rights-managed licenses provide more control over asset usage but often involve complex negotiations and higher costs.

Finding the Perfect Fit: Choosing Between Royalty-Free and Rights-Managed Art

Embarking on a creative project often demands the perfect visual elements to elevate your message. Whether you're crafting a website, creating marketing materials, or just adding a touch of visual appeal to your work, choosing the right art is vital. Two primary categories often emerge: royalty-free and rights-managed art. Each presents unique advantages, necessitating a thoughtful decision based on your individual needs.

  • Non-Exclusive art, as the name suggests, grants you everlasting usage rights for a single fee. This means you can reproduce and apply the art in various projects without ongoing payments.
  • Rights-managed art, on the other hand, comes with stricter usage agreements. You typically need to obtain a license for each specific use case and may face limitations on the number of times you can employ the art.

Ultimately, the best choice depends on your financial constraints, endeavor scope, and sought level of authority. Consider your prospective needs and the potential impact of your art choices.

Understanding the Art of Licensing: Royalty-Free vs. Rights-Managed Downloads

In the digital age, accessing visuals has become conveniently simple. However, navigating the world of licensing can be tricky, especially when faced with the option between royalty-free and rights-managed downloads. Royalty-free agreements offer a broad approach, granting you perpetual use of the content for a one-time fee. This makes them ideal for general purposes, such as blogs. In contrast, rights-managed downloads provide more tailored permissions, often with boundaries on usage and distribution. This approach is generally favored for sensitive applications where copyright protection is paramount.

  • Think about the range of your project and its intended audience.
  • Determine whether you require exclusive rights to the content.
  • Investigate different licensing platforms and vendors to evaluate their offerings.
